About Pirates Cove Beach
Pirates Cove Beach is a small but captivating beach located at 3001 Ocean Blvd, Corona Del Mar, California. This picturesque spot is known for its calm waters, making it kid-friendly and ideal for family outings. The beach is surrounded by stunning coastal scenery, with beautiful cliffs and unique rock formations. Visitors to Pirates Cove Beach can enjoy the serene atmosphere and the soothing sounds of the gentle waves lapping against the shore. The beach’s geography includes small sea caves that offer a sense of adventure and exploration for both kids and adults.
Accessing Pirates Cove Beach requires climbing a few rocks, making it more suitable for those who are physically able. Unfortunately, the beach is not wheelchair accessible, which is something to consider when planning your visit. Once you make it down to the beach, you will be greeted by soft sand and sparkling waters. This cove is per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and simply relaxing while enjoying the beautiful California sun. One of the notable features of Pirates Cove Beach is its stunning sunset views. Nearby Attractions to Check Out
Corona del Mar State Beach (Big Corona)
Located just a short distance from Pirates Cove Beach, Corona del Mar State Beach, also known as Big Corona, offers gentle waves perfect for swimming and family-friendly activities. The beach features volleyball courts and beautiful sandy shores ideal for sunbathing and picnicking.
Accessible facilities make it a convenient option for families. You can enjoy walking along the shore and soaking up the sun while enjoying the coastal views.
Address: 3001 Ocean Blvd, Newport Beach, CA 92625
Inspiration Point
Inspiration Point is a scenic lookout point located 0.5 miles away from Pirates Cove Beach. Known for its breathtaking panoramic views of the Pacific Ocean and surrounding coastline, it provides the perfect backdrop for your day at the beach. This vantage point is excellent for a picnic, photography, or simply enjoying nature.
A visit to Inspiration Point is a great way to appreciate the beautiful landscapes and scenery that this area has to offer.
Address: 921 Pacific Coast Hwy, Newport Beach, CA 92625
Little Corona Beach
Located about 0.7 miles from Pirates Cove Beach, Little Corona Beach is famous for its tide pools and snorkeling opportunities. The calm waters make it an ideal spot for families and adventurers wanting to explore marine life. Visitors can take advantage of the tide pools that form during low tide, allowing for exploration of fascinating sea creatures.
This family-friendly beach is perfect for a day of fun and discovery. Don’t forget your snorkeling gear!
Address: 3100 Pacific Coast Hwy, Corona Del Mar, CA 92625
